Utu is the god of the sun, justice and judgment, and the upholder of fairness and truth.

His legend is similar to that of many sun gods, in that he rides a chariot or a small boat to bring light from dawn to dusk.

Sumer had seven major gods, divided into four main gods and three heavenly gods.

Utu, the sun god, is one of the three great gods in heaven. One of the other two gods is Ishtar.

The other is Nannar, the moon god and the father of both the sun god and Ishtar.

There is very little description of Utu in the Sumerian mythology circulating today, and there are only descriptions of him in the Epic of Lugalbanda and the Epic of Gilgamesh.

The descriptions of Lugalbanda and the sun god Utu have been mentioned earlier. In the Epic of Gilgamesh, Gilgamesh also tried his best to maintain his rule through the belief in the sun god Utu.

The "Axe of Marduk" that appeared in Absolute Warcraft Front. The god of war Marduk, in Sumerian, was spelled "AMAR.UTU", which literally means "the calf of Utu" or "the little bull of the sun".
